The nearby suggestions you don’t prefer to gain knowledge of the hard way
St. Louis City and County ordinances don’t love surprises on the slash. Most residential trash companies received’t contact construction particles, even bagged. You want exclusive hauling or a roll-off. For better initiatives, roll-off containers in average sizes like 10, 15, 20, and 30 yards can sit on a driveway with permission from the assets proprietor. Street placement as a rule requires a permit, and a few old districts are stricter than others. If your venture is near Soulard, Lafayette Square, or Shaw, take a look at block-through-block regulation beforehand you book.
Treated lumber, railroad ties, and whatever with attainable detrimental content will complicate disposal. Pressure-handled wood from pre-2004 initiatives possibly consists of chromated copper arsenate. It’s authorized to landfill in many situations, however not to burn, and a few centers have limits. Appliances with refrigerant require certified restoration. Paint is great while it’s utterly dried out, however liquid paint is a no. Asbestos is a distinctive universe with certified abatement and chain-of-custody documentation. If a contractor shrugs after you ask about it, find a new contractor.

The St. Louis twist: brick, basements, and alleys
Older St. Louis houses cover surprises. Triple-wythe brick walls, plaster ceilings over timber lath, and stone foundations are overall in neighborhoods like Tower Grove, Carondelet, and The Hill. Brick and plaster generate dense debris. If you misjudge weight, you’ll pay for it. A 10-yard dumpster full of plaster can effectively hit weight caps. Junk elimination crews who understand the part will degree heavy lots rigorously, mixing mild material to keep matters compliant with transfer station law and reduce overage costs.
Access additionally issues. Narrow alleys, low-hanging vitality traces, and carriage-house garages reduce in which you would area a container or park a truck. I’ve watched a skillful group thread a medium truck by a Shaw alley with an inch to spare, saving a client from sporting particles a hundred and twenty toes to the entrance shrink. Ask how a corporate handles alley pickups, and no matter if they carry ramps and dollies to scale down stair wreck. Basement demo in St. Louis more often than not entails crumbly concrete and iron pipe. That’s a totally different day’s paintings than clearing cardboard. Your staff deserve to deal with it that means.

Real numbers, ballpark degrees, and wherein the prices hide
Pricing varies through volume and weight, with surcharges for one of a kind handling. For metro St. Louis, single-merchandise pickups for appliances may perhaps land in the 90 to 180 buck diversity, relying on stairs and distance. Quarter-truck quite a bit for mild debris routinely start a chunk lower than 200. Half-vans run within the 300 to 500 quarter, full rather a lot broadly speaking six hundred to 900, with weight-heavy quite a bit nudging top. Roll-off dumpsters, brought and hauled, would run 350 to six hundred for a 10-yard with a weight allowance, scaling upward with measurement and tonnage.
Hidden fees lurk in time. If your crew spends two hours breaking apart shelves to are compatible a container extra efficiently, one can lose the savings you conception you have been getting. If you pile particles underneath a tarp at some point of a typhoon and water doubles the load of drywall, you’ll pay for it, literally. And then there’s website spoil. I’ve obvious one poorly put 20-yard dumpster crack a driveway slab. The fix some distance surpassed the haul bill. Ask your provider how they look after surfaces and what takes place if there may be harm.
Reuse, recycling, and the fundamental artwork of now not throwing funds away
Landfill isn’t the solely vacation spot. St. Louis has a quiet however true reuse atmosphere. Habitat ReStore areas will continuously take cabinets, functioning home equipment, doorways, and surplus fixtures if they’re intact and reasonably clear. Metal recycling yards pay modestly for copper, aluminum, and metal by way of weight. It’s valued at pre-keeping apart metals throughout demo. A magnetic sweeper is lower priced and saves a great number of tire drama later.
Some junk removing providers sort components at their facility. Ask how they care for sparkling lumber, cardboard, and metal. A staff that diverts 30 to 60 p.c by using volume can retailer on dump bills and quite often bypass on improved pricing for blended hundreds. That’s how you sq. the circle of expense and conscience with out turning your storage right into a quick-term recycling plant.
